ajax的get請(qǐng)求實(shí)例 ajax怎么發(fā)送get請(qǐng)求,并且提交數(shù)據(jù)?
ajax怎么發(fā)送get請(qǐng)求,并且提交數(shù)據(jù)?Ajax有兩種提交數(shù)據(jù)的方法:get和post。post方法可以傳輸大于2K的數(shù)據(jù),AJAX應(yīng)用程序的區(qū)別在于“post方法的請(qǐng)求地址和傳輸?shù)臄?shù)據(jù)放在兩個(gè)對(duì)象
ajax怎么發(fā)送get請(qǐng)求,并且提交數(shù)據(jù)?
Ajax有兩種提交數(shù)據(jù)的方法:get和post。post方法可以傳輸大于2K的數(shù)據(jù),AJAX應(yīng)用程序的區(qū)別在于“post方法的請(qǐng)求地址和傳輸?shù)臄?shù)據(jù)放在兩個(gè)對(duì)象中——請(qǐng)求地址放在open對(duì)象中,傳輸?shù)臄?shù)據(jù)放在send對(duì)象中;并且傳輸文件的HTTP頭是在數(shù)據(jù)傳輸之前定義的“
循環(huán)的目的是在數(shù)據(jù)發(fā)送之前發(fā)送數(shù)據(jù),并進(jìn)行合理的處理,以解決腳本語言處理數(shù)據(jù)時(shí)出現(xiàn)的超時(shí)現(xiàn)象。
使用jQuery的ajax方法向服務(wù)器發(fā)出get和post請(qǐng)求的方法?
$. Post是$的縮寫。Ajax({type:“post})$。Get是$的縮寫。Ajax({type:“get”}),這里的類型等價(jià)于form的attribute方法,即$。Post等于
ajax請(qǐng)求的時(shí)候get和post方式的區(qū)別?
是一樣的。HTTP協(xié)議中g(shù)et和post的區(qū)別如下:
get:獲取請(qǐng)求URI以實(shí)體形式指定的資源信息。如果請(qǐng)求URI只是一個(gè)數(shù)據(jù)生成過程,那么最終將在響應(yīng)實(shí)體中返回過程結(jié)果指向的資源,而不是過程的描述。
Post:用于向目標(biāo)服務(wù)器發(fā)送請(qǐng)求,請(qǐng)求其接受附加到請(qǐng)求的實(shí)體,并將其視為請(qǐng)求隊(duì)列中請(qǐng)求URI指定的資源的附加新子項(xiàng)。Post的設(shè)計(jì)目的是統(tǒng)一實(shí)現(xiàn)以下功能:
1:解釋現(xiàn)有資源
2:向公告板、新聞組、郵件列表或類似的討論組發(fā)送信息。
3:從上面的描述可以看出,get是對(duì)服務(wù)器的數(shù)據(jù)請(qǐng)求,post是對(duì)服務(wù)器的數(shù)據(jù)請(qǐng)求,要提交的數(shù)據(jù)位于頭后面的實(shí)體中。